Canadian government in talks to lower credit card fees

The Canadian government is supporting a lowering of credit card processing fees, as Canadian retailers reportedly pay some of the highest fees in the world. According to Bloomberg, Finance Minister Joe Oliver is supporting credit card companies MasterCard Inc. and Visa Inc. to decrease the fees by 10 per cent. For banks like the Bank of Montreal (BMO) and Royal Bank of Canada (RY), the reduction in fees could lead to a reduction of card-holder benefits or elimination of cards.

According to Bloomberg, Oliver promised to address the issue in the budget for lowering merchant fees.

“We are looking at months, not years,” he said, when asked when an agreement will be reached on the matter. CJ
